HEALTH DANGERS FROM ASBESTOS

Asbestos when it is left untouched doesn't carry any health risks. Only when it is abraded or cut can tiny asbestos particles or fibres be released into the air. Asbestosis is the health condition that's caused by asbestos fibres entering into the lungs and being trapped. Lung cancer consultants have also found asbestos fibres to be a contributing cause in the disease.

There's no known cure for asbestosis and the scarring to the lungs caused by the asbestos fibres can't be reversed.

Symptoms for asbestosis may include:

  • Severe Shortness of Breath
  • Wheezing
  • Pain in Your Shoulder or Chest
  • Extreme Fatigue
  • Chronic Cough

If you've been in contact with asbestos over a long period of time, and you develop any of these symptoms, you must see your doctor and seek expert medical advice.

WHAT YOU NEED TO CONSIDER WHEN YOU'RE DEALING WITH ASBESTOS

Properties and buildings that were built from 1945 to 1985 are more inclined to have asbestos in their construction than those that were built after this; asbestos was banned for construction purposes in Britain after 1999. Those who own properties and homes built during this time frame must be careful when redesigning or doing any structural work because of the increased possibility of stumbling upon asbestos. Asbestos may be discovered in any section of an older structure given that it was utilized as a fireproofing and insulating material in many different areas.

If you do run into asbestos insulation or panels in your Erith property, do not go into a panic. Remember that asbestos is typically only a danger to health if interfered with. If it is possible to use efficient management procedures to ensure the asbestos is not disturbed or damaged in any way, it may be preferable to leave it in situ. If you're in any doubt or need to know about safe methods for dealing with asbestos in your home or business premises you should get in touch with an experienced asbestos removal company in Erith for guidance.

Not all asbestos materials are high risk and require qualified removal specialists to tackle them. Due to how some asbestos products are made and their likelihood to release harmful fibres into the air, items like loose fill cavity insulations, asbestos insulation boards and pipe lagging are a higher risk to health than asbestos cement sheets and roofing panels. Only a registered asbestos removal firm in Erith is able to recognise, remove and get rid of any products made from asbestos, in a safe, secure and eco-friendly way.

If the removal of asbestos has a requirement for a HSE certified contractor to complete the process, then the local authority or the HSE has to be informed. All asbestos work has to observe the Control of Asbestos Regulations 2012 to limit and prevent any exposure to asbestos fibres and dust.

You may be prosecuted if you conduct any asbestos removal work that requires a license from the HSE if you don't hold that license.

ASBESTOS DISPOSAL Erith

Whenever the asbestos products have been removed from your Erith property they have to be managed as hazardous waste. There are strict measures necessary to dispose of any type of hazardous waste, in particular that which contains asbestos materials. A professional asbestos removal firm will be acquainted with the required guidelines and laws from the local authority and the HSE for the disposal of hazardous waste.

The Carriage of Dangerous Goods Act 2009 deals with the disposal of asbestos material if it's in the form of loose fibres or is damaged. This requires a waste carrier's license to assure its safe disposal in a government endorsed disposal site. To put your mind at rest the employment of a certified Erith asbestos removal firm will give them the obligation to follow all rules and regulations, including the storage and safe-keeping of all work and disposal documentation for three years, at the least in the event that it is required later.

THE STAGES OF WORK

You need to authenticate any supposed cases of asbestos in your Erith property or home before you commence any construction debris removal work. Specialist testing can affirm the absence or presence of asbestos materials and the certification which is required for removing and disposing of it. You could choose not to conduct an asbestos inspection on your house or property, but if it was constructed in the period between 1945 and 1999, you should anticipate there probably is asbestos present somewhere and observe all safety measures.

All analysis, surveys and sampling has to be completed by a professional asbestos surveyor who's independent of your chosen asbestos removal company.

The HSE or local authority must be advised at least 14 days before any asbestos removal and disposal work starts, that requires a certified company to conduct the task. The appropriate documents will be supplied by the asbestos removal contractor and should include: 1. All relevant training certificates for staff in addition to all company certifications covering hazardous waste disposal, work licenses, risk assessments and any other paperwork required by law. 2. A work plan explaining the legal guidelines that must be complied with. 3. A strategy for the asbestos testing, and the methods of cleaning up the site after work completion by following the 4 stages of clearances. 4. A Certificate of Reoccupation from the appropriate authorities once the four stages of clearances has been finished.

The asbestos company will also provide all PPE (personal protective equipment) for their workforce and ensure that all asbestos waste materials are correctly stored and transferred to the waste disposal centre.

QUALIFICATIONS, PROFESSIONAL ORGANISATIONS and AFFILIATIONS

Before you decide on an asbestos removal firm in the Erith area, establish their affiliation and membership of recognised bodies within the asbestos field.

UKATA - The United Kingdom Asbestos Training Association (UKATA), is a not for profit body which provides the highest quality training and education for the all those within the asbestos industry. From homeowners to large companies, it provides instantly recognisable certificates that can be checked and verified through their online search facility.

ATaC - The Asbestos Testing and Consultancy Association is the de-facto trade body for analysts, testing laboratories and surveyors, working with all materials thought to contain asbestos. ATaC is a UKAS accredited professional association and its members are accepted as specialists in the field of asbestos.

ARCA - The Asbestos Removal Contractors Association (ARCA) is the principal trade body for those contractors and businesses who work in the hazardous asbestos removal industry. Providing an extensive package of guidance, training and support, ARCA has taken responsibility for improving professionalism, safe working practices and reliability for its membership.

Asbestos Floor Tile Removal Erith

A hazardous and challenging process, asbestos floor tile removal requires careful handling and proper safety measures. Asbestos, a naturally sourced mineral, found common usage in flooring tiles in the past because of its heat-resistant qualities and durability. However, it has since been linked to various medical problems, including lung cancer, mesothelioma and asbestosis, when the asbestos fibres become airborne and are inhaled.

Removing asbestos floor tiles calls for specialised equipment and protective clothing, such as disposable coveralls, respirators and gloves, to prevent exposure to the harmful asbestos fibres. The guidelines issued by regulatory bodies like the Health and Safety Executive (HSE) must be followed to ensure the safe removal and disposal of asbestos floor tiles and waste.

The risk of asbestos exposure can be mitigated by limiting the removal of asbestos floor tiles to registered professionals with sufficient experience and training. The removal of the tiles should be followed by a thorough cleaning of the area and a test for any remaining asbestos fibres. Further removal and clean-up might be essential if any asbestos remnants are discovered.

Ground Remediation

The goal of ground remediation is to clean up and restore groundwater or soil that has been contaminated or polluted by hazardous chemicals. Ground remediation is typically utilised in areas where contaminants, such as industrial chemicals, pesticides or heavy metals, have contaminated the groundwater or soil. The aim of ground remediation is to lower the concentration of pollutants to a safe level, rendering the land safe and usable once again. There are a number of different methods of ground remediation, including bioremediation, soil washing and excavation. The type and extent of contamination, in addition to the site conditions will determine which strategy is used. The process of ground remediation is time-consuming and frequently complicated, necessitating specialist tools and expertise. Partnering with industry experts is crucial for ensuring the remediation process is carried out safely and effectively. To summarize, ground remediation is a crucial procedure for restoring contaminated land, and it necessitates selecting the right approach for each distinct situation and collaborating with experienced professionals for the highest level of efficiency and safety.

Asbestos Sampling

Asbestos sampling or testing involves the analysis of suspect materials to establish whether or not they contain any asbestos. If you've a material believed to contain asbestos in your premises in Erith, a sample must be taken and sent for analysis. Among the most common asbestos containing materials found in structures in Erith are: wallboard, guttering, roof tiling, pipe/duct coverings, garage roofs, textured coatings (Artex) and vinyl tiles. Any Erith property that is going through major restorations, and was constructed before 2000 will need to be sampled for asbestos containing materials before work can commence.

According to the Control of Asbestos Regulations 2012, only UKAS certified laboratories (ISO 17025) are permitted to carry out testing on asbestos containing materials (ACMs). Although you may notice asbestos testing kits being advertised on the internet, it is neither advisable nor reliable to depend on these for establishing whether you have asbestos in your property. Stick with the professionals and use a certified asbestos testing service, for reliable and safe testing and sampling.

Asbestos Encapsulation Erith

Encapsulating asbestos is an vital method for managing asbestos-containing materials (ACMs) without the need for removal. Coating the ACMs with a sealant in this process prevents the release of asbestos fibres. The risk of exposure is greatly reduced by encapsulating the material, which makes the environment safer for occupants.

The chief benefit of asbestos encapsulation is its cost-effectiveness compared to complete removal. Since encapsulation is less disruptive, buildings are able to remain operational during the process. Furthermore, it delivers a durable solution that can guarantee protection against exposure to asbestos for many years.

However, careful planning and execution by trained professionals is required for the encapsulation of asbestos. To ensure the sealant remains intact and to monitor the condition of the encapsulated material, regular inspections are necessary. If any damage occurs, immediate repair is essential to maintain safety and health regulation compliance. (Asbestos Encapsulation Erith)

Asbestos Awareness Courses

Asbestos Awareness Courses Erith (DA8)

Offered throughout the United Kingdom, courses on asbestos awareness provide personnel with advice for evading contact with asbestos products. Even the process of taking an asbestos awareness course doesn't qualify participants to then remove, work on or be involved in disposing of dangerous asbestos materials. But, employees and supervisors must be able to recognise ACMs and be aware of how to proceed if they are confronted by them, so as to protect themselves and others who may be affected.

Asbestos awareness covers points which workers ought to know in relation to this hazardous material, including things like:

  • Places where you are most likely to run into asbestos
  • The risk to health of asbestos exposure
  • Techniques for eliminating the chance of asbestos exposure in the workplace
  • How to proceed in the eventuality of asbestos being disturbed or fibres being discharged into the immediate area

Online courses are a hassle-free way way to attain a qualification in asbestos awareness in Erith, with certificates released without delay on the completion of the course. If you can't find an actual physical asbestos awareness course in Erith itself, an online course could be the best alternative.

Asbestos Air Monitoring Erith

Asbestos air monitoring is an extensive procedure that is used to analyse the safety of air quality in environments that could potentially be contaminated with airborne asbestos fibres and to ensure that it is safe. The air is systematically sampled and analysed for the presence of these dangerous fibres. The health of occupants, residents or employees is assessed to determine whether the concentration of airborne asbestos fibres poses a threat to it.

Asbestos Air Monitoring Erith

Air monitoring is a task that is performed by trained asbestos professionals using specialist equipment. Air sampling devices are strategically placed by them in areas where asbestos disturbance or removal is taking place. The samples are analysed in accredited laboratories after collection to determine the quantities and kinds of asbestos fibres present, which were gathered by these devices within a stipulated timeframe.

Asbestos air monitoring is essential, serving several critical purposes:

  1. Risk Assessment: Determining the level of asbestos exposure risk during activities such as asbestos renovation, maintenance or removal is essential, and asbestos air monitoring helps to achieve this. Protective measures can be implemented based on informed decision-making, which is made possible by this.
  2. Regulatory Compliance: Asbestos air monitoring is required by law in many countries, including the UK, to ensure that asbestos management regulations are followed and that safety measures are documented.
  3. Worker Safety: Real-time data on the effectiveness of containment measures and the need for personal protective equipment is essential for individuals involved in asbestos-related work, and air monitoring provides this data in real time.
  4. Public Health: Since asbestos fibres are microscopic and can be airborne, they might disperse beyond the work area and reach nearby buildings or people passing by. Protecting the surrounding community from inhaling these harmful fibres is achieved through air monitoring.
  5. Verification of Abatement: Air monitoring is frequently conducted after asbestos removal or containment procedures to ensure the area is safe for reoccupation. This practice prevents any possible exposure to any asbestos fibres that are still hanging around.

Conclusion: Asbestos air monitoring acts as a critical defence against the health risks posed by asbestos exposure. Providing accurate data on airborne asbestos fibre concentrations enables timely interventions, protects the health of workers and the public, and ensures regulatory compliance. Asbestos-related diseases generally have a long latency period, frequently taking decades to appear. Therefore, implementing proactive asbestos air monitoring is vital to averting future health crises and safeguarding people living and working in areas where asbestos could be hazardous. UK Occupations Most at Risk of Mesothelioma (Asbestosis)

  (In No Particular Order)

  • Heating Engineers
  • Construction Workers
  • Mechanical Engineers
  • Electricians
  • Vehicle & Coach Body Builders
  • Carpenters & Joiners
  • Metal Plate Workers
  • Mates to Electrical & Metal Fitters
  • Metal Working Production & Maintenance Fitters
  • Sheet Metal Workers
  • Electrical Energy, Boiler & Plant Operatives

  (Source: Health and Safety Executive Study 2009)
